Alabama high school band director stunned, arrested after refusing to end performance, police say
- An Alabama high school band director was tased and arrested by Birmingham police after he refused to stop his band from playing at a football game. The director was charged with disorderly conduct, harassment, and resisting arrest.
- Despite officers' requests to end the performance, the director instructed his band to continue playing, leading to a physical altercation between the director, security personnel, and police officers. The band director refused to comply with the officers' commands and pushed one of them, resulting in the use of a stun gun.
- Following the arrest, the band director was treated by paramedics and taken to a hospital. He was later booked into jail and released after posting bail. The school superintendent is currently gathering facts about the incident, and an internal affairs investigation into the police officers' use of force will be conducted.
